The Arts Council for Long Beach and Black Lives Matter Long Beach Chapter collaborated with Long Beach Dept of Parks Recreation & Marine in creating two memorial bench artworks to commemorate the lives of Donte Jordan and Frederick Taft.
Pamela Fields sits on the bench gathering in community at the memorial bench artwork unveiling commemorating her son Donte Jordan.

The project site decisions were collaboratively chosen with respective families, Black Lives Matter Long Beach Chapter, and the City of Long Beach Department of Parks, Recreation, and Marine. Frederick Taft's life was taken at Pan American Park. Donte Jordan's life was taken a block down the street on Chestnut Ave.
